Transaction a8dc764b103a7aa82745c559138eb750696cf9067fb4be96232608ac3030e4df

1 Input
2 Outputs
  • a8dc764b103a7aa82745c559138eb750696cf9067fb4be96232608ac3030e4df:0
  • value  342453867
    address  142aQGGKmQqzewfydTxb9exx68Y6C4RTuh
  • a8dc764b103a7aa82745c559138eb750696cf9067fb4be96232608ac3030e4df:1
  • value  21305700
    address  15YrZMXwxwcoWyey8raQJXZ8n2Ndn4LXAc